ANXA2 Protein, Human, Recombinant

Catalog No. TMPJ-00799
Synonyms: ANXA2, Calpactin I Heavy Chain, ANX2, p36, LPC2D, PAP-IV, ANX2L4, Calpactin-1 Heavy Chain, Lipocortin II, Placental Anticoagulant Protein IV, Protein I, Annexin II, Annexin-2, CAL1H, Annexin A2, Chromobindin-8

Annexin A2 (ANXA2) is a member of the annexin family and has roles in the regulation of cellular growth and in signal transduction pathways. ANXA2 protein is associated with sickle cell osteonecrosis and the expression reduce of ANXA2 is associated with osteosarcoma metastases. ANXA2 functions as an autocrine factor, it can increases osteoclast formation and bone resorption. ANXA2 is involved in muscular dystrophies. In humans, the up-regulation of ANXA2 is related with colon adenocarcinoma cell differentiation.

Species Human
Expression System E. coli
Tag None
Accession Number P07355
Synonyms ANXA2, Calpactin I Heavy Chain, ANX2, p36, LPC2D, PAP-IV, ANX2L4, Calpactin-1 Heavy Chain, Lipocortin II, Placental Anticoagulant Protein IV, Protein I, Annexin II, Annexin-2, CAL1H, Annexin A2, Chromobindin-8
Amino Acid Ser2-Asp339
Construction Recombinant Human Annexin A2 is produced by our E.coli expression system and the target gene encoding Ser2-Asp339 is expressed.
Protein Purity Greater than 95% as determined by reducing SDS-PAGE. (QC verified)
Molecular Weight 35 KDa, reducing conditions
Endotoxin Less than 0.1 ng/µg (1 EU/µg) as determined by LAL test.
Formulation Lyophilized from a 0.2 μm filtered solution of 20mM Histidine-HCl, 6% Sucrose, 4% Mannitol, 0.05%Tween 80, pH 5.5.
Reconstitution Always centrifuge tubes before opening.Do not mix by vortex or pipetting. It is not recommended to reconstitute to a concentration less than 100μg/ml. Dissolve the lyophilized protein in distilled water. Please aliquot the reconstituted solution to minimize freeze-thaw cycles. 
Stability & Storage

Lyophilized protein should be stored at ≤ -20°C, stable for one year after receipt. Reconstituted protein solution can be stored at 2-8°C for 2-7 days. Aliquots of reconstituted samples are stable at ≤ -20°C for 3 months.
